The chemical properties of Sodium Dihydrogen Phosphate Monohydrate are central to its function. As a strong acid salt, it dissociates in water to release hydrogen ions, effectively donating protons to buffer solutions. This characteristic makes it invaluable for researchers working with sensitive biological systems. For instance, in molecular biology, precise pH is essential for DNA extraction and purification processes, where the integrity of nucleic acids must be preserved. The uses of Sodium Phosphate Monobasic Monohydrate in biochemistry extend to enzyme assays, where optimal pH conditions dictate reaction rates and stability.

The demand for reliable buffering agents for life sciences continues to grow, and Sodium Phosphate Monobasic Monohydrate consistently meets these needs. Its ability to form effective phosphate buffer systems is well-established, supporting a wide array of applications from cell culture media to protein purification protocols. Its solid form, often a white crystalline powder, and good solubility in water facilitate its incorporation into various formulations.
